No and no. If they're sticky to the touch, you can assume safely they are sticky underneath too. You can wipe the key tops with a slightly dampened soft cloth, but that's not going to fix a real problem. Liquid spills on the KB usually get inside the Mac.
You need to have Apple look at it. Some juices are quite acidic and are therefore quite corrosive. All are sugary and that's not good either. Either way, you can read all sorts of home remedy suggestions, but ultimately Apple needs to evaluate it.
